Patinated Plaster Bust of Woman by Herbert McRae Miller
About the Item
Patinated Plaster Bust of woman by Herbert McRae Miller Signed: H. Mcrae Miller/32
Herbert McRae-Miller was born in Montreal. He studied at the Art Students League, New York under John Sloan; at the Monument National, Montreal under Edmund Dyonnet; and at the École des Beau-Arts, Montreal under Alfred Laliberté. He also studied book design under Charles W. Simpson [1923-24].

Important Pair Of Patinated Cast Bronze Busts of Bellona and Minerva
Located in Montreal, QC
Important pair of patinated cast bronze busts representing goddesses Mars and Minerva. Beautifully cast in the Renaissance Beaux Arts style, featuring cherubs , sea horses and classical attribute, retaining a weathered verdigris patinas from being exposed outdoors . Both sculptures are unsigned and both bear a museum collection inventory number. France: circa 1880 Provenance: Former collection of the "Clerc De Saint -Viateur" or the Clerics of Saint Viator also known as the Viatorians a Roman Catholic clerical religious congregation of Pontifical Right for men (priest, brothers and lay associates) founded in Lyon, France, in 1831 by Father Louis Querbes.
